RFA Blue Rover (A270) was built by Swan Hunter in 1969 at Hebburn and served with the Royal Fleet Auxiliary from 1970 to 1993. As a Rover Class small fleet tanker, she was designed to replenish ships underway with fuel, fresh water, and stores in all weather conditions. During her service, she played a significant role in supporting Royal Navy operations, including participation in the Falklands War in 1982. As a key RFA support ship, Blue Rover was an essential part of the UK’s naval logistics capability throughout her career.
